使用CSS创建动态背景可以为网站添加更多的交互和吸引力,从而提供更好的用户体验。以下是一些关键词和步骤来实现这一目标:
CSS动画:使用CSS动画来创建动态背景是一种常见的方法。可以使用@keyframes规则定义动画的关键帧,并通过animation属性将其应用到元素上。
渐变:CSS渐变可以创建平滑的颜色过渡,从而增强动态背景的效果。可以使用linear-gradient或radial-gradient函数来创建渐变,根据需要添加不同的颜色和方向。
背景图像:将图像作为动态背景的一部分可以增加视觉吸引力,同时帮助传达网站的主题或品牌。可以使用background-image属性将图像添加到元素的背景中,并使用CSS动画或渐变来使其动态化。
交互式效果:为网站添加交互式效果可以增强用户体验。例如,可以通过:hover伪类来创建鼠标悬停时的动态效果,或使用JavaScript和CSS来创建响应用户滚动的效果。
综上所述,使用CSS创建动态背景需要具备CSS动画、渐变、背景图像和交互式效果等技术。通过这些技术的组合,可以创建吸引人的动态背景,从而提供更好的用户体验。